Peggy Chewning, 81, Taylor County, KY (1942-2023)

Peggy Mitchell Chewning of Campbellsville, daughter of the late Robert Selby Mitchell and Catherine White Mitchell, was born March 10, 1942 in Taylor County, Kentucky. She died Thursday, November 23, 2023 in Campbellsville at age 81.

Peggy retired from Fruit of the Loom to care for her grandchildren. She professed faith in Christ and was a member of Palestine Baptist Church. She united in marriage to Bobby Chewning October 19, 1973 and he preceded her in death June 17, 2023.


Peggy is survived by one son and two daughters: Melissa Gordon, Tanya Franklin and husband, Scott, and Terry Chewning and wife, Kathy all of Campbellsville; six grandchildren: Tiffany Tedder and husband, Austin of Campbellsville, Trey Gordon of Nashville,Tennessee, Haley Goodwin and husband, Cody and Tyler Franklin of Bowling Green Kentucky, Jacob Chewning and wife, Jess and Jordan Chewning and wife, Stephanie of Campbellsville; eight great-grandchildren: Karlie Tedder, Kaeson Tedder, Krue Tedder Bentley Chewning, Graham Chewning, Myles Chewning, Nash Chewning and Briggs Chewning; several nieces and nephews and many other relatives and friends.

Peggy was also preceded in death by two brothers and one sister: James Robert Mitchell, Joseph "Joe" Warren Mitchell, and Margaret Dowell Pepper.

Funeral services will be held at 11amET Tuesday, November 28, 2023 at Parrott & Ramsey Funeral Home in Campbellsville by Bro. Jason Keltner. Visitation 5 - 8 Monday, November 27. Burial in Campbellsville Memorial Gardens.

Pallbearers: Bryne Beck, Justin Campbell, Jacob Chewning, Jordan Chewning, Tyler Franklin, Tony Frogge, Cody Goodwin, Trey Gordon, Austin Tedder.

Expressions of sympathy requested to be donations to the ALS society and may be made at the funeral home.
